Filter Press Technology and Applications

The separation press is a equipment used in various sectors for separating impurities from fluids. It operates by applying stress to drive the solution through a filter, leaving the impurities trapped.

Principle of Operation

The fundamental principle of a separation press is based on the idea of force induced filtration. The press includes of a set of chambers that are coated with a filter. The slurry is pumped into the device and the frames are sealed. Then, stress is used to push the solution through the membrane, remaining in the filtration of the impurities.

Advantages and Disadvantages

The filter press has different advantages, including high productivity, low running expenses, and high cleanliness of the fluid. However, it also has specific drawbacks, such as increased upfront investment, complicated maintenance, and necessity for regular servicing.

In overview, the separation press is a useful equipment for separating impurities from solutions. Its high efficiency, decreased operating expenses, and increased quality of the filtrate make it an attractive choice for various fields. However, its increased initial cost and intricate maintenance necessitate prudent consideration and designing.
